Abstract
Now a day there is fast development in smartphone devices with crowd sourcing platforms, Attention from the database community towards spatial crowdsourcing is more. Particularly, the spatial crowd sourcing sending requests to worker for their tasks using their current live positions. In this overall system, Admin have to take part and assume a spatial crowd sourcing system and each worker have some special qualified set of skills for spatial task like building a house, painting a wall, roof, and performing live shows for an events which is having limited constrained i.e. time and budget and qualified skill set. In this system, we are going to study and provide solution to the problem of multi-skill spatial crowd sourcing (MS-SC), In this it will finds an important beneficial solution to worker and task assignment methodology, so that we are able to match the skills of worker with the user defined tasks. By using this approach workers as well as task user will get more benefits which is maximized with budget constraint. Hence, we are going to prove that this problem is NP-hard. So that we will propose a system or we are providing solution to the given problem with three effective approaches, with greedy, g-divide and conquer and cost-model-based adaptive algorithms to assign qualified skilled worker for user task which is beneficial for workers as well as crowds. Through this extensive experiments with crowds and worker dataset which includes there whole information i.e. skill set with respected worker and crowd with their profile, so we are going to give the efficient and effective solution to our given problem for that we will use real as well as synthetic datasets .
